Key Responsibilities:
Practices nursing within the scope of standards of nursing practice. Supports Presbyterian Home's policies and procedures and Nursing Department standards of care. Observes and preserves residents' rights. Communicates appropriately with supervisors, co-workers, other employees, physicians, consultants, residents, families, and visitors. Accepts accountability for clinical care of assigned residents. Makes rounds on residents frequently throughout each shift, assessing for changes in condition and response to care and treatment. Monitors the status of residents with acute problems. Provides direct nursing care to residents who require professional skilled care. Administers medications and treatments in accordance with established policies and procedures. Is familiar with indication for use, action, and major side effects of medications administered.
Qualifications & Skills:
Graduation from an approved registered professional nursing program. Active, current Illinois license to practice professional nursing. CPR Certification Required - Accredited by American Heart Association. One year as an RN in a hospital (general care) or long-term care setting with adults preferred. Genuine interest in working with older adults. Knowledge of aging changes and common health problems of geriatric patients. Good communication skills. Ability to direct nursing assistants. About Presbyterian Living Presbyterian Living is an independent, not‑for‑profit senior living organization offering a full continuum of care—including independent living, assisted living, skilled nursing, and memory care. Since 1904, we've welcomed people from all backgrounds across our communities in Evanston (Westminster Place & Ten Twenty Grove), Lake Forest (Lake Forest Place), and Arlington Heights (The Moorings).
